Compartilhar via


ConvertThreadToFiber

A version of this page is also available for

Windows Embedded CE 6.0 R3

4/8/2010

This function converts the current thread into a fiber.

You must convert a thread into a fiber before you can schedule other fibers.

Syntax

LPVOID WINAPI ConvertThreadToFiber(
  LPVOID lpParameter
);

Parameters

  • lpParameter
    [in] Specifies a single variable that is passed to the fiber.

    The fiber can retrieve this value by using the GetFiberData macro.

Return Value

The address of the fiber indicates success. NULL indicates failure. To get extended error information, call GetLastError.

Remarks

Only fibers can execute other fibers.

If a thread needs to execute a fiber, it must call ConvertThreadToFiber to create an area to save fiber state information in. The thread becomes the current fiber.

The state information for this fiber includes the fiber data specified by lpParameter.

Requirements

Header winbase.h
Library coredll.lib
Windows Embedded CE Windows CE .NET 4.0 and later
Windows Mobile Windows Mobile Version 5.0 and later

See Also

Reference

Fiber Functions
GetFiberData